The People's Socialist Party was a center-left party in Austria. In November 2009, the party name was changed to Socialist Party.

History

The party was initially formed by a very young citizen Lolpacker, this led to a rebirth of battered Austrian politics and with the help of another party member (Ivanlp) the national forums were created.

So far the PSP has only faced one vote and this was a presidential election and the candidate was Ivanlp. Ivanlp was only appointed candidate after Lolpacker's unexplained banning and had very little time to campaign and lost to Lynari by 28 to 15.

The party continued to be involved in Austrian politics, but came under a period of stagnation. Under the leadership of the new Party President, Stancel, a party org was created, and a commune. It was decided that the name would be changed to the Socialist Party.
